1. What Is TubeOnAI?
TubeOnAI is an all-in-one AI summarizer and content repurposer trusted by 100k+ users. It pulls key insights from videos, podcasts, documents, web articles and PDFs in seconds, then lets you turn that source into engaging content — blog posts, social threads, newsletters and more. The core promise: learn takeaways in minutes instead of hours.

3. Core Features Breakdown
3.1 Summarize Anything
Get instant insights from YouTube, podcasts, web articles, PDFs, Google Slides and Google Drive, with AI translations so you can read or listen in your own language.

3.2 Channel Sync & Notifications
Import favorite YouTube channels in one click and get notified the moment a new summary is ready, so you never miss important updates.
3.3 Repurpose into 150+ Templates
Transform a single source into blog posts, YouTube Shorts scripts, Twitter threads, LinkedIn content, newsletters, PDF mind maps and more — over 150 templates.
3.4 Collections & Multiple AI Models
Build personal libraries, ask follow-up questions across multiple sources, and access top AI models (GPT, Claude, DeepSeek, Grok) without separate subscriptions.
4. Pricing
TubeOnAI has a forever-free Starter plan (3 channel subscriptions, 400 credits) and a Pro plan at $19/month with a 7-day free trial, unlimited channel subscriptions, 20,000 monthly credits, text-to-audio, repurposing and collections. At the time of writing there’s also a summer sale advertising 70% off — worth checking the current pricing page before you buy.
5. Pros & Cons
Pros: generous free tier, 150+ repurposing templates, channel auto-sync, multi-language audio summaries, access to multiple top AI models, and mobile apps. Cons: summaries can miss nuance, it’s cloud-only, and heavy repurposing will consume credits quickly on the free plan.
6. TubeOnAI vs Manual Note-Taking
Watching a long video and writing notes by hand can eat an hour per source. TubeOnAI compresses that to minutes and then hands you ready-to-edit content for multiple platforms. You trade some depth for speed and volume — usually the right trade when you’re processing lots of content for repurposing.
